Everyone realize that when you publish or create a blog with Blogger, the default favicon which appears in your browser navigation bar is Blogger’s favicon (the orange and white logo). If you don't like user know that this site is actually hosted in blogger, you can change favicon setting and pointing to your custom made images.
I would like to share with you how to change it according to what your prefer in this post. I will show you how to get it done with google's picasa web to host the image.
Firstly create a image with measuring 16×16 pixels. Favicons are usually made with the .ico extension, though it’s also possible to use .GIF and .PNG files to reference a favicon.
